Chrysalis Records Releases Spandau Ballet on Hybrid SACD

The Chrysalis Records label in Europe has released a new Hybrid Stereo SACD of Spandau Ballet’s album “True”. This new SACD is a part of EMI’s “EMI Story” reissue series.

True was the group’s third and best known album. It was originally released in 1983 and reached the # 1 spot on the U.K. album charts.

Like the recent series of Peter Gabriel remastered SACDs, Spandau Ballet’s True SACD was remastered at Metropolis Studios in the U.K. In this case, True was remastered for SACD release by original album producer Tony Swain and Tim Young.

As a Hybrid Stereo SACD, True contains both Stereo SACD and Stereo CD versions of the music on this album. It is playable on SACD, CD and SACD compatible DVD players.
